Which neurotransmitter communicates between nerves and muscles?

A) Acetylcholine
B) Dopamine
C) G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A)
D) Serotonin


A
Feedback:
Acetylcholine, which communicates between nerves and muscles, is also important as the preganglionic neurotransmitter throughout the autonomic nervous system and as the postganglionic neurotransmitter in the parasympathetic nervous system and in several pathways in the brain. Dopamine is involved in the coordination of impulses and responses, both motor and intellectual. GABA inhibits nerve activity. Serotonin is important in arousal and sleep.
